Gallstones and Fasting in Ramadan | Dr. Salman Javed Gallstones and Ramadan fasting explained by Dr. Salman Javed, Gastroenterologist. Having gallbladder stones does not automatically mean you cannot fast. Fasting itself does not trigger gallbladder pain, but heavy, fried, and fatty meals at Sehri or Iftar can provoke symptoms. Overeating increases pressure on the digestive system, causing irritation and pain. If you develop persistent right-sided abdominal pain, fever, or vomiting, it may indicate gallbladder infection and you should stop fasting and consult a doctor.
